Gwen Stefani and Blake Shelton are officially wed. The couple tied the knot in a small ceremony in front of their friends and family over the weekend.
Stefani, 51, and Shelton, 45, got hitched on Saturday, less than a month after the No Doubt singer sparked wedding rumours by wearing a diamond ring on her left hand.
On Monday, Stefani confirmed that she and Shelton has tied the knot, sharing stunning photos from the Oklahoma ceremony. The pictures showed Stefani wearing a strapless Vera Wang gown, long veil, and bright red lip, together with a white bouquet. Stefani accessorised with gold bracelets and white cowgirl boots.

The loved up couple posed at sunset next to the chapel looking out on to the horizon. Another image showed the newlyweds in a golf buggy, and the pair also gave fans a look at their enormous tiered wedding cake.
The star also shared a boomerang to her Instagram with the caption "July 3, 2021". In the video, the singer can be seen showing off a white lace veil, her blonde locks and a red lip.
Page Six reported the nuptials took place at Shelton's Oklahoma ranch, where sources previously said he built a chapel on his estate, with the intention of marrying Stefani there. Pictures show a small and intimate chapel surrounded by outdoor tables, white umbrellas and white flowers.
People magazine reported that the wedding weekend started with a family-filled dinner on Friday night at Shelton's restaurant Ole Red in Oklahoma. The magazine reported that according to one onlooker, "they looked really happy together and definitely in love". They added that the group – which included Stefani's sons, Kingston, 15, Zuma 12, and Apollo, 7 – dined on burgers, fries and tacos.
Stefani noted her excitement for the big day by sharing that her family had "kidnapped" her for a bridal shower. "Feeling loved feeling blessed," she wrote at the time.
Earlier this year Shelton joked during an interview with USA Today what sort of wedding he would want if he were fully in charge of the plans. "If I was picking our meal, it would just literally be everything fried," he said. "French fries, chicken tenders, you know, all of that stuff. I think she knows that. it would be a pretty classless wedding if I was in control."
Stefani and Shelton began dating in 2015 after meeting as coaches on The Voice in the US.
The two singers were both newly divorced at the time. In July 2015, Shelton filed for divorce from Miranda Lambert, his second wife, after four years of marriage. Just weeks later, Stefani and Gavin Rossdale ended things after 13 years of marriage and three children together.
The couple announced their engagement in October 2020 after Shelton proposed to Stefani with what Page Six describes as a "huge, six-to-nine-carat round solitaire diamond set on what appeared to be a platinum band".
